EXCEEDS logo
Exceeds
Kevin Sillerud

PROFILE

Kevin Sillerud

Kevin Sillerud engineered robust infrastructure and deployment improvements for the navikt/familie-tilbake-frontend repository, focusing on secure authentication, environment-specific configuration, and streamlined CI/CD pipelines. He implemented namespace isolation, automated Docker image workflows, and dynamic routing using TypeScript and Node.js, ensuring reliable multi-environment deployments. By refactoring authentication flows and introducing CSRF token guards, Kevin enhanced both security and maintainability. His work included Express.js routing upgrades, dependency management, and GCP deployment configuration for role-based access. Through careful use of Bash scripting, Docker Compose, and configuration management, Kevin delivered solutions that improved developer velocity, reduced deployment risk, and aligned infrastructure with evolving business requirements.

Overall Statistics

Feature vs Bugs

77%Features

Repository Contributions

198Total
Bugs
28
Commits
198
Features
94
Lines of code
35,440
Activity Months15

Work History

March 2026

12 Commits • 6 Features

Mar 1, 2026

March 2026 (navikt/familie-tilbake) delivered security hardening, data model cleanup, UX improvements, claims processing enhancements, bug fixes, and testing framework modernization. The work focuses on strengthening security and data integrity, clarifying user-facing decision details, improving claims processing accuracy, correcting frontend display logic for overpayments, and modernizing the test infrastructure to enhance maintainability and confidence in releases.

February 2026

24 Commits • 13 Features

Feb 1, 2026

February 2026 monthly summary focusing on key deliverables across navikt/familie-tilbake and related frontend work. Highlights include AAP group-based tokenization, vedtaksbrev data APIs and storage alignment, logging cleanup to reduce noise, and build/dependency stability improvements. These efforts improved security, data integrity, developer velocity, and overall reliability of core business processes.

January 2026

29 Commits • 16 Features

Jan 1, 2026

January 2026 monthly delivery overview for navikt/familie-tilbake and navikt/familie-tilbake-frontend. Focused on production readiness, data integrity, API/frontend alignment, and improved observability to power faster value delivery with lower risk. Delivered a mix of backend features, UI/UX improvements, and developer-experience enhancements that jointly strengthen business value and system reliability.

December 2025

10 Commits • 5 Features

Dec 1, 2025

December 2025 monthly summary for navikt repos focused on delivering auditable task updates, accurate period handling for notifications and financial calculations, API contract alignment, and frontend improvements for erroneous payments and FaktaSkjema reliability. The changes emphasize data integrity, user experience, and maintainability across backend and frontend.

November 2025

32 Commits • 21 Features

Nov 1, 2025

November 2025 performance summary for navikt/familie-tilbake and related frontend work. Delivered a coordinated set of backend and frontend capabilities focused on configurability, reliability, observability, and user experience, enabling safer feature experimentation and faster value delivery while improving data accuracy and lifecycle visibility.

October 2025

1 Commits • 1 Features

Oct 1, 2025

October 2025 monthly summary for navikt/familie-tilbake-frontend: Delivered a deployment configuration enhancement in GCP to enable tilleggsstønader access by adding group IDs for TS roles in the naiserator pipeline. This change grants the necessary permissions for veileder, saksbehandler, and beslutter, aligning deployment RBAC with business processes.

September 2025

22 Commits • 6 Features

Sep 1, 2025

September 2025 — navikt/familie-tilbake: End-to-end improvements across access control, fagsystem integration, rule flow, data reporting, and messaging. Delivered a refactor of TilgangskontrollService with a new interface and granted system users access to persons (codes 6/7); established fagsysteminfo reception and aligned event/topic naming with team prefixes; refined vilkårsvurdering and unified behandlingsstatus; wired vedtaksinformasjon to datavarehus for reporting; enhanced Kafka ingestion/processing with improved serialization, logging, side effects handling, and transactional writes; decoupled period extensions from reevaluation to improve modularity. Business impact: strengthened security, reliable data pipelines, better observability, and faster access to actionable insights.

August 2025

9 Commits • 8 Features

Aug 1, 2025

In August 2025, delivered a focused set of security, reliability, and observability improvements for navikt/familie-tilbake, with tangible business value through improved authentication, data integrity, and downstream visibility. The month emphasized enabling broader token-based access, strengthening data processing guarantees, and enhancing decision-letter handling to reduce rework and errors, while improving test hygiene and downstream data synchronization.

July 2025

15 Commits • 2 Features

Jul 1, 2025

July 2025 monthly summary focusing on key accomplishments, business value, and technical achievements for navikt/familie-tilbake. Highlights include centralized access control using the tilgangsmaskinen service with fagsystem roles, updated deployment policies, and enhanced logging/validation to improve security and consistency across integrations. Also delivered Pause and Resume Treatment workflow for better on-hold case handling. Data integrity improvements in Behandling history and related entities, plus data quality fixes and naming corrections. Refactoring to prevent duplicate statute-of-limitations steps. These efforts strengthened security/compliance, data reliability, testing stability, and overall operational control.

June 2025

1 Commits

Jun 1, 2025

June 2025: Focused on security hardening in the frontend by implementing a CSRF token regeneration guard that only triggers for valid routes. The change prevents token regeneration on non-existent pages, reducing security risk and improving reliability and user experience. This work was scoped to the repository navikt/familie-tilbake-frontend and aligns with ongoing security posture goals. No new features shipped beyond bug fix, but significant risk reduction and robustness improvements.

May 2025

14 Commits • 3 Features

May 1, 2025

May 2025 monthly summary for the navikt/familie-tilbake repository. The focus this month was delivering robust, accurate financial calculations across decision letters/views and reimbursements, improving test realism and reliability, and modularizing PDF generation to boost maintainability and build performance. These efforts are aligned with business goals of reducing payout risk, increasing transparency, and enabling faster future changes.

April 2025

3 Commits • 1 Features

Apr 1, 2025

April 2025 — Focus on stabilizing the frontend runtime under Express 5.x and improving routing to ensure reliable front-page access. Delivered two targeted changes for navikt/familie-tilbake-frontend: a bug fix that restored Express 5.x stability by reverting a 4.x downgrade, and a routing enhancement set that improves Express 5 compatibility and ensures the front page loads even when not on a sub-page, including catch-all routing to index.html.

March 2025

10 Commits • 5 Features

Mar 1, 2025

In March 2025, delivered targeted frontend and dev-ex improvements across two NAVIKT repositories, enhancing reliability, maintainability, and developer velocity. The work translates into safer deployments, faster onboarding, and clearer observability, with concrete changes in build pipelines, authentication flows, config initialization, routing, and dependency management. A notable dev-environment fix also ensured internal testing coverage by pointing to the correct employee URL for testing in the family cases frontend.

February 2025

4 Commits • 3 Features

Feb 1, 2025

February 2025 monthly summary for navikt/familie-tilbake-frontend: Implemented environment-aware configuration for backend service URLs and Entra ID redirect URIs to enable correct endpoints per environment and reliable authentication in production. Simplified production deployment workflow by removing the deployProd step in prod-GCP, reducing deployment complexity and risk. These changes improve production reliability, environment parity, and overall DevOps efficiency.

January 2025

12 Commits • 4 Features

Jan 1, 2025

January 2025 performance summary: Delivered cross-repo infrastructure enhancements, namespace isolation for backends, and automated image pipelines that reduce deployment risk and time-to-value. Also fixed critical pre-prod/auth and endpoint alignment issues to ensure reliable user authentication and frontend access across environments. These changes improve governance, security, and business velocity for upcoming features. Key features delivered and major outcomes: - Infrastructure and deployment reconfiguration for new namespace and standardized ingress URLs (navikt/familie-tilbake-frontend) with removal of -frontend suffix and app rename to tilbakekreving. - Isolated deployment namespace for tilbake backend across pre-production and production, improving isolation and deployment governance. - Automated Docker image build and push pipeline to Google Artifact Registry for the tilbake team (Maven build, latest tag). - Tilbakekreving-backend integration across environments with new environment variables (FAMILIE_TILBAKE_URL) and authentication scope (FAMILIE_TILBAKE_SCOPE), plus updated access policies across environments. - Pre-production and pre-prod endpoint alignment and login flow fixes after NAIS migrations, ensuring reliable authentication and accessible frontend endpoints across environments. Technologies/skills demonstrated: - Kubernetes namespace isolation and deployment reconfiguration - Ingress URL standardization and NAIS migration handling - CI/CD automation, Docker image pipelines, and Google Artifact Registry - Environment-specific configuration management, Kafka topic alignment guidance, and access policy updates - OAuth/scope configuration and multi-environment authentication tuning

Activity

Loading activity data...

Quality Metrics

Correctness90.6%
Maintainability88.2%
Architecture87.2%
Performance83.6%
AI Usage22.8%

Skills & Technologies

Programming Languages

BashCSSDockerfileGradleHandlebarsINIJavaJavaScriptKotlinSQL

Technical Skills

API DesignAPI IntegrationAPI designAPI developmentAPI integrationAccess ControlAuthenticationBackend DevelopmentBash ScriptingBuild ConfigurationCI/CDCalculation LogicCloud ConfigurationCloud DeploymentCode Improvement

Repositories Contributed To

7 repos

Overview of all repositories you've contributed to across your timeline

navikt/familie-tilbake

May 2025 Mar 2026
9 Months active

Languages Used

GradleJavaKotlinYAMLyamlSQLXMLDockerfile

Technical Skills

Backend DevelopmentCalculation LogicCode ImprovementCode OptimizationCode RefactoringData Aggregation

navikt/familie-tilbake-frontend

Jan 2025 Feb 2026
10 Months active

Languages Used

TypeScripttypescriptyamlYAMLBashINIJavaScriptnpm

Technical Skills

Backend DevelopmentCI/CDConfigurationConfiguration ManagementDevOpsbackend development

navikt/familie-ef-iverksett

Jan 2025 Jan 2025
1 Month active

Languages Used

KotlinYAML

Technical Skills

Configuration ManagementDevOpsInfrastructure as CodeKafka

navikt/familie-ba-sak-frontend

Jan 2025 Mar 2025
2 Months active

Languages Used

TypeScript

Technical Skills

Backend DevelopmentConfiguration Management

navikt/familie-integrasjoner

Jan 2025 Jan 2025
1 Month active

Languages Used

YAML

Technical Skills

CI/CDConfiguration ManagementDevOpsDockerGitHub ActionsMaven

navikt/familie-ef-sak

Jan 2025 Jan 2025
1 Month active

Languages Used

YAML

Technical Skills

Configuration ManagementDevOps

navikt/familie-ef-sak-frontend

Jan 2025 Jan 2025
1 Month active

Languages Used

TypeScript

Technical Skills

Configuration ManagementFrontend Development